Daily Meditations of a Nurse Warrior

How quickly do you forget what you have and where you come from?

Many struggle with handling windfalls and success, just as much, if not more, when times are difficult or not favorable. Displaying both sides of the coin was the Israelites. Led out of slavery and provided manna to survive, while in the desert, Israelites still complained; and also, when given instructions, regarding the manna, some still did not listen (see Exodus 16:4, 5, 25 & 27-28). So, if you, too, find yourself on either or both sides of the coin, might you remember that God will always provide, as He promises that he will never leave or forsake you (see Hebrews 13:5). #RemainFaithful & #TrustInHim

Daily Meditations of a Nurse Warrior

How willing are you to forgive?

Uttering the words, "I'm sorry", can be very hard to do, yet necessary to mending fences and healing hearts. Demonstrating forgiveness, towards you and me, came on the cross, as Jesus prayed to his father to "forgive them, for they do not know what they are doing" (Luke 23:34). You and I, too, are asked to do the same, "not seven times, but seventy-seven times" (Matthew 18:22 & 21-35). For "if you forgive other people when they sin against you, your heavenly Father will also forgive you" (6:14). #ThePowerOf77

Daily Meditations of a Nurse Warrior

Why invest in friendships?

Difficult to find and more so to keep, but essential to one's well-being, are friends. For when you invest in friendships, you find your life to be more meaningful, not "meaningless" (Ecclesiastes 4:8 NIV); and when you have "a cord of three strands [it] is not easily broken" (4:12). So, instead of finding yourself alone, might you take the time to invest in others as "two are better than one, because they have a good return for their labor, [and] if either of them falls down, one can help the other up" (4:9-10). #NothingLikeAFriend
